It is done!

... well, DIY projects are never really done, but once you wrote a manual for something, then it is very close to done. Right?

I have started to build my AC-(coupled)-Powerwall in the midst of the pandemic, because... I had time. But mostly that time was
waisted for waiting on certain stuff from china. I thing the longest shipment took about 3 months. I could have walked faster to Shenzhen and back to pick it up personally. But yeah, the borders here had been anyways closed and still are.

In the meantime, the Powerwall has recovered more then 1200 kWh of energy, which would else gone free of charge to our utility. 6% of the investment already recovered. And that was during shitty Monsoon months.

The goal was to be more sustainable in our operation. Did we succeed? The extra storage pushed us above 50% Solar/Grid energy. So we really are green. The funny thing in Thailand is, that we still belong to the group of first movers, and in terms of home storage even to the group of innovators. But who are the people who could or should have an AC-coupled-Battery system? Please answer the 3 questions below. If all answers are Yes, then you might consider it.
1. Only with existing PV system: I do have a grid-tied PV system, no net-metering contract, crappy feed-in tariff. My house is mostly unoccupied during daytimes (kids in school, adults working). I do export a lot of energy during those times for not a lot of gain
2. No PV system required: I really have access to cheap energy from my utility, but unfortunately its during times when I do not need any. And when I really do need a lot of energy, then its on crazy peek tariff
3. I want my grid! Black-outs are no issue in my area, I really want to recoup my investment. Still, an off-grid component can be included if needed
